FAQS on 40mm reducing tee
Q: What is the primary use of a 40mm to 32mm reducing tee?
A: A 40mm to 32mm reducing tee is designed to connect three pipes of different sizes (40mm and 32mm) in plumbing systems, allowing directional changes while reducing flow from a larger to a smaller diameter.
Q: Can a 40mm reducing tee handle both horizontal and vertical installations?
A: Yes, 40mm reducing tees are suitable for horizontal and vertical installations in drainage or water supply systems, provided they're properly secured and aligned with pipe specifications.
Q: What materials are 40mm to 32mm waste reducer tees typically made from?
A: They're commonly made from durable PVC-U or polypropylene, offering chemical resistance and longevity for waste management systems in residential and commercial applications.
Q: How do I ensure a leak-proof connection with a 40mm reducing tee?
A: Use solvent welding for PVC tees, ensuring clean, debris-free surfaces and proper adhesive application. For compression fittings, tighten according to manufacturer specifications.
